      Documents required for doctoral enrollment:

- Application form – template in Annex 1;

- Registration form – template in Annex 2;

- Simple copy of a valid identity document (ID card/passport, etc.);

- Certified copies of documents – certification of compliance of a copy with the original can be performed by the Office for Doctoral Studies  (trebuie sa apara traducerea oficiala a biroului) (when signing the doctoral studies contract, original documents will be presented):

• birth certificate, copy;

• marriage certificate or other name change documents, copy;

• high school graduation diploma (baccalaureate) or equivalent, copy;

• higher education graduation diploma (Bachelor's degree) and transcript/diploma supplement, copies;

• Master’s degree or equivalent and transcript/diploma supplement, copies;

• other diplomas/certificates attesting graduate and/or post-graduate studies in the field, copies;

− graduates of Master's Programmes or long-term university studies, class of 2021, can submit a certificate attesting completion of studies;

- candidates who have completed their studies abroad are required to present certified translation of the diploma obtained and a certificate of recognition of these studies issued by the specialized department within the Ministry of Education;

- language proficiency certificate, copy, (minimum level B2 or equivalent, within the Common European Framework of Reference (CEFR));

- Curriculum Vitae – European model (Part I - a: CV, Part II - a: description of scientific activity);

- the list of scientific works published in the chosen field of study;

- a written proposal of a research topic within the PhD supervisor’s research field, with the justification of its importance – 1-2 pages (template in Annex 3);

- a comprehensive bibliographic list regarding the proposed topic on the basis of which the admission interview can be held;

- certificate of employment, if the candidate is employed;

- an affidavit/certified written statement declaring that the applicant has not previously benefited from state-funded doctoral studies;

- an affidavit/certified written statement regarding the accuracy/correctness of submitted documents

Incomplete applications will not be accepted.
